Answer: A 【Explanation】Mortar-based waterproofing relies on the use of cement slurry and cement mortar (known as waterproof mortar) in a specific mixture, which is applied in layers and pressed together to seal all capillary pores, thus creating a multi-layered waterproof structure. For the waterproof layer of the waterproof mortar, a four-layer system is used for the waterproofing of the backside substrate (\"two binders and two mortars\”), while a four-layer system is also employed for the waterproofing of the frontside substrate (\"three binders and two mortars\”). Each layer of the waterproofing layer should be constructed continuously, and the plain lime layer and the mortar layer should be completed on the same day. Kneading the mixture ensures that the cement mortar and the plain mortar penetrate each other and bond firmly, thereby protecting the plain mortar layer while also providing waterproofing. It is strictly prohibited to add water during this kneading process, as this can cause cracks, flaking, or sanding in the waterproof layer.
